How General Dentistry suits everyday life

General Dentistry anchors most care: exams, cleanings, fillings, crowns, night guards, simple extractions, and lightening. In a neighborhood like Jamaica Plain, it also suggests handling different way of lives. You might see an instructor who sips coffee throughout the day, a contractor with tooth wear and cracked edges, or an artist with a sweet tooth and early enamel sores. The problems prevail, but the strategies differ.

A well-run practice sets expectations plainly. For a common grownup:

    Exams and cleansings happen every six months, in some cases more frequently if gum pockets deepen beyond 4 millimeters or if there's a history of gum disease. The very best offices track bleeding ratings over time and can show patterns, not simply a number at a single visit. Bitewing radiographs recur every 12 to 24 months, adjusted up or down by threat. If you have rampant decay or new interproximal sores, the interval tightens up. If you have a low caries run the risk of with excellent home care, it stretches. Preventive fluoride varnish isn't just for kids. Grownups with level of sensitivity, economic downturn, or dry mouth advantage too. I've seen fluoride lower level of sensitivity enough to avoid unneeded root canal treatment just by letting a client brush easily and tidy thoroughly again.

Attention to diet plan and habits matters more than any single product. JP has great coffee shops. Sipping an iced latte over two hours is even worse for enamel than drinking it in 10 minutes and swishing with water. A hygienist who talks through that compromise without scolding makes buy-in and much better results.

Insurance, fees, and the truth of costs

Boston's dental economics amaze many people. A posterior composite filling might range from about 180 to 350 dollars depending on size and insurance company. A crown usually lands in between 1,200 and 1,700 dollars, in some cases higher for premium products. PPO strategies often cover 50 percent of significant procedures after deductibles, with yearly maximums often capped at 1,000 to 2,000 dollars. That cap has hardly relocated decades while costs rose, which is why thoughtful staging matters.

Good Regional Dentist workplaces in Jamaica Plain help clients navigate those caps. I have seen treatment split by quadrant throughout benefit years to optimize protection without stretching clinical security. For example, address a symptomatic upper right molar in December and arrange the lower left crown in January. Ethical scheduling does not delay urgent care, however it can sequence nonurgent work smartly.

If you lack insurance, ask about internal subscription strategies. Numerous JP practices use yearly bundles that include two cleansings, tests, and discounts on procedures. These strategies typically pencil out if you need a couple of fillings or a crown. Just read the fine print on waiting durations and exclusions.

Emergencies and same-day solutions

Toothaches do not wait for open slots. Area practices that reserve everyday emergency time serve their neighborhood well. If you crack a cusp on a popcorn kernel, a basic dental expert can typically smooth sharp edges and put a protective onlay or temporary within hours. Real emergency situations consist of relentless pain waking you during the night, facial swelling, or a knocked-out tooth. In those minutes, call instantly. Managing a tooth avulsion within 30 minutes, saving the tooth in milk, and resisting the impulse to scrub the root often conserves the tooth.

A useful note about after-hours care: Establish clients normally get faster triage. If you do not currently have a dentist, consider scheduling a standard exam now, even if you feel great. When a weekend emergency situation hits, being in the system helps you get same-day attention.

Technology that matters, and what does not

Digital radiographs, intraoral video cameras, and charting software are standard. Beyond that, some tools can make a real distinction:

    Caries-detecting transillumination helps capture early lesions in between teeth without excessive using X-rays in low-risk adults. High-quality zoom loupes allow more conservative preparations. Shaving a millimeter less off a cusp protects strength and in some cases avoids needing a crown. 3 D cone beam CT imaging shines for implant planning and complex root canals. It is not needed for regular fillings or cleanings, and responsible workplaces restrict scans to cases where the additional information changes the outcome.

Gadgets that prioritize flash over function turn up every few years. Ask how brand-new tech changes your prognosis or convenience. If the response is an unclear promise rather than a concrete benefit, you have your answer.

When you require a specialist, and how referrals work

Even the most capable generalists refer out tactically. Endodontists handle intricate root canals with calcified canals or retreatments. Periodontists handle advanced gum illness and implants when bone grafting gets intricate. Oral surgeons remove affected wisdom teeth and place implants in challenging websites. In JP, the very best General Dentistry practices maintain strong referral networks and know who gets the phone for immediate cases.

An excellent indication: your dental expert discusses why they are referring and what success appears like. They send out imaging and keeps in mind ahead of your see, and they schedule your follow-up to put a final crown or check recovery. You must not need to play messenger between offices.
